ASSAULTED PRETZEL
 An Amish Mystery
BY LAURA BRADFORD
ABOUT THE BOOK:
Claire Weatherly found the simple life she always wanted when she opened a gift shop in Heavenly, Pennsylvania—a small town in the heart of Amish country. But when murder disrupts her Heavenly home, it’s up to Claire and Detective Jakob Fisher to find the not-so-simple truth.

The quiet town of Heavenly is buzzing with excitement over the latest guests at the local inn, Sleep Heavenly. Toy manufacturer Rob Karble is in town to meet the members of the Amish community who will soon be crafting a new toy line for his company. But when word gets out that Karble intends to use the Amish designs without employing the Amish to make them, someone sends the interloper to his final reward.

No one wants to believe anyone from the Amish community could commit such an act, but as Claire and Detective Fisher have learned, no one is above sin—or suspicion.

ABOUT THE AUTHOR:
Laura Bradford is the author of the new Amish Mysteries (Berkley Prime Crime/Penguin).

In addition to this new series, Laura is also the bestselling author of the Southern Sewing Circle Mystery Series (under her pen name, Elizabeth Lynn Casey), and an award winning romance author for Harlequin American. Her third romance, MIRACLE BABY, was named RT Magazine's Reviewer's Choice Award Winner for Best Harlequin American of 2010. KAYLA'S DADDY—her first romance—was nominated for the same award and has gone on to be translated in both Spain and Germany.

A graduate of Xavier University in Cincinnati, Ohio, Laura lives in New York with her family.

AN EXCERPT FROM ASSAULTED PRETZEL:

Claire Weatherly was just reaching for a slice of Ruth Miller’s second-to-none Shoo Fly Pie when she heard it—the slow rolling rumble of an approaching storm that threatened to put the kibosh on the treat she’d been hankering for all week. Shielding the plate with her body, she dove her fork into the gooey goodness and—

“You did what?”

“I made some calls. Gathered some numbers. There’s no comparison.”

“I didn’t tell you to make those calls!”

“You didn’t tell me? Are you kidding me?”

Poof! The fork in her hand, the pie on her plate, and the feel of the autumn sun on her face were gone. In their place was the whisper of moonlight across the bottom of her comforter and the very real sound of two people arguing in the room across the hall.

She willed her eyes to close and her thoughts to return to the food festival that had seemed so real only moments earlier, but she couldn’t make it happen. The approaching storm in her dreams had shown its true colors.
